A loft conversion involves transforming an underutilized space in the home, typically the attic, into a functional and livable area. This process not only adds valuable square footage to the property but also increases its overall value. Whether you need an extra bedroom, a home office, a playroom for the kids, or a cozy reading nook, a loft conversion offers endless possibilities for customization and personalization.

There are several types of loft conversions to choose from, depending on the layout and structure of your home. The most common types include roof light conversions, dormer conversions, hip-to-gable conversions, and mansard conversions. Each type has its own unique features, benefits, and challenges, so it is essential to carefully assess your needs and budget before deciding on the best option for your home.

One of the main advantages of a loft conversion is that it is a cost-effective way to add space to your home without the need for a costly extension or moving to a new property. Additionally, a well-executed loft conversion can significantly increase the value of your home, making it a worthwhile investment in the long run. Homeowners can expect to see a return on their investment of up to 20%, making it a popular choice for those looking to add value to their property.

Before embarking on a loft conversion project, there are several factors to consider. Firstly, you will need to assess whether your loft is suitable for conversion in terms of height, space, and structural integrity. Consulting with a professional architect or builder is crucial at this stage to ensure that the project is feasible and complies with building regulations. Additionally, you will need to obtain planning permission from your local council before starting any construction work.

Once you have determined that your loft is suitable for conversion, the next step is to decide on the layout and design of the space. Consider how you will use the new area and what features are essential to you. Will you need additional storage space, natural light, or insulation? These factors will influence the overall cost of the project and should be carefully considered before finalizing your plans.
